Output 29cd5a6dfae482db4d760a71ccb1912983b73c7642eee7f3fa3e73d0474bf84e:1

value
13815119
script pubkey
OP_0 OP_PUSHBYTES_20 bb5c5c035229e5b812f48acd3e631b3623884cdc
address
bc1qhdw9cq6j98jmsyh53txnuccmxc3csnxum5exzf
transaction
29cd5a6dfae482db4d760a71ccb1912983b73c7642eee7f3fa3e73d0474bf84e
confirmations
126591
spent
true